Chapter 229 Unrewarded Good Deed

Seeing Scarlett finally awake made his initially frosty expression warm slightly. He held up the bowl of hot chicken soup that he'd brought and took a sip to test the temperature. The soup was quite good, and since it had been in the open for a while, it was just the right temperature for her to drink comfortably. Now that he was satisfied with it, he picked up a spoon and prepared to spoon-feed Scarlett, but her arm shot out to take the bowl from him. She coldly said, "There's no need for that. I can eat myself."

Though the bowl of soup wasn't hot, she was also a patient who'd only just recovered from the effects of the drugs that Gracie had used on her. As such, her hand shook as she held the bowl of soup, making the soup slosh and the spoon rattle noisily as well. Seeing her own weak state irritated her, and she needed an outlet to release all her pent-up anger.

She took a sip of the soup and then placed the bowl back on the table as she mildly said, "The soup is too hot for me."
